...The National Weather Service in Pleasant Hill MO has issued a
Flood Warning for the following rivers in Missouri...Kansas...
Marais Des Cygnes River near Trading Post affecting Bates and
Linn Counties.
...Forecast flooding changed from Minor to Moderate severity and
increased in duration for the following rivers in Kansas...
Marais Des Cygnes River at La Cygne affecting Linn County.
* WHAT...Moderate flooding is forecast.
* WHERE...Marais Des Cygnes River near Trading Post.
* WHEN...From late Wednesday night to Sunday evening.
* IMPACTS...At 27.0 feet, Flooding of low-lying farmland occurs and
water begins to approach Stateline Road north of the river gauge.
At 29.0 feet, Stateline Road is flooded north of the river gauge.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 11:45 AM CDT Tuesday the stage was 9.1 feet.
- Forecast...The river is expected to rise above flood stage
early Thursday morning to a crest of 30.1 feet Friday
evening. It will then fall below flood stage Saturday
evening.
- Flood stage is 27.0 feet.
